Starting Sept. 1, students will have to receive their Tdap vaccination -- which guards against tetanus, diphtheria and pertussis -- at age 11. The revised Arkansas Board of Health rules also newly require one hepatitis-A vaccine dose for kindergartners and first-graders. An article in Friday's editions gave an incorrect age for the Tdap vaccine and incorrectly explained the hepatitis-A requirement.
